Electric Panel Replacement in Heber City, UT
Electric panel replacement services involve upgrading or installing a new electrical distribution center in a property. This service covers projects such as replacing outdated panels, upgrading to handle increased electrical demands, or installing panels that meet current safety standards. Homeowners often request this service when experiencing frequent circuit breaker trips, noticing signs of electrical wear, or planning significant renovations that require additional power capacity. Understanding the size and type of the existing panel, as well as the electrical needs of the property, can help property owners determine if a replacement is necessary.
Before requesting electric panel replacement, property owners should consider factors like the age of the current panel, the capacity it provides, and whether it complies with modern electrical codes. It’s also helpful to evaluate the overall electrical load of the home, especially if adding new appliances or systems. Clear communication about existing electrical issues, future power needs, and the layout of the electrical system can assist in planning an appropriate upgrade that ensures safety and reliable operation.

Electric Panel Replacement Questions
When is a panel replacement necessary? A panel replacement may be needed if the current panel shows signs of damage, corrosion, or frequent tripping of circuit breakers.
What are common signs that indicate a new electrical panel is required? Signs include flickering lights, burning smells, or breakers that won't reset after tripping.
Can a new electrical panel improve safety? Yes, upgrading to a modern panel can enhance electrical safety by reducing the risk of overloads and electrical fires.
What types of properties typically need panel replacement services? Residential homes and commercial properties with outdated or damaged electrical systems often require panel upgrades.
